Transforming Medical Workflows with Smart AI Tools
The integration of AI into healthcare systems has brought a wave of transformation to medical workflows. Tools like Google Cloud Healthcare API, DeepMind Health, and IBM Watson Health enable doctors to process patient data efficiently and access real-time analytics for improved diagnosis and treatment planning. These platforms automate routine data management tasks, giving medical professionals more time to engage in personalized patient care rather than manual charting.
AI-powered imaging tools, such as Aidoc and Zebra Medical Vision, have revolutionized radiology by detecting abnormalities in scans with remarkable accuracy. These tools use deep learning algorithms trained on millions of medical images, helping radiologists identify diseases early and reduce diagnostic errors. By minimizing human fatigue and improving precision, doctors can make faster and more confident medical decisions.
Moreover, AI-driven workflow optimization platforms like Qure.ai and PathAI assist clinics in managing appointments, organizing test results, and automating documentation. This reduces administrative bottlenecks, leading to shorter patient wait times and more structured clinical operations. AI’s capability to streamline these processes ensures a higher standard of healthcare delivery and overall efficiency in medical environments.
AI Assistants Helping Doctors Save Precious Time
AI-powered virtual assistants, such as Nuance Dragon Medical One and Suki, are transforming how doctors handle daily tasks. These voice recognition tools allow clinicians to dictate notes, retrieve patient information, and complete documentation seamlessly. By automating data entry, these assistants help reclaim valuable hours each week that can be redirected toward patient interaction and care.
In addition to documentation, some AI assistants integrate directly with electronic health record (EHR) systems, automating repetitive processes like prescription management and follow-up scheduling. Tools like Ansys Health and Notable Health reduce manual errors and create smoother communication between teams and patients. This seamless integration eliminates administrative stress while maintaining accuracy and compliance with healthcare standards.
Furthermore, AI assistants are becoming indispensable during telemedicine consultations. They can summarize live video calls, document patient symptoms, and provide decision support in real time. For busy practitioners, this level of automation ensures that every minute is used productively without compromising care quality, ultimately leading to a better physician-patient experience.
Boosting Clinical Productivity Through Automation
Automation in healthcare is not just about convenience—it’s about optimizing every aspect of clinical productivity. Platforms such as Tempus, Cleerly, and Viz.ai leverage machine learning to interpret diagnostic data rapidly, allowing physicians to make informed decisions faster. By automating time-consuming analyses, doctors can focus on formulating treatment strategies rather than sifting through complex reports.
AI-driven billing and coding systems are also making administrative tasks more efficient. Tools like Olive AI and AKASA automate insurance verification, claims processing, and medical billing in real time. This not only reduces human error but also speeds up reimbursement cycles, helping healthcare organizations maintain smoother financial operations. As a result, doctors can dedicate more time to clinical work instead of battling paperwork.
Additionally, AI-powered workflow automation can enhance collaboration in multidisciplinary teams. Systems like Health Catalyst gather and organize patient data into easily accessible dashboards, allowing doctors, nurses, and specialists to collaborate effectively. These tools make information sharing more transparent, reducing delays in decision-making and improving overall patient outcomes.
Choosing the Right AI Solution for Your Practice
Selecting the right AI tool depends on the unique needs of your medical practice. Before integrating any platform, doctors should evaluate factors like compatibility with existing EHRs, ease of use, compliance with HIPAA regulations, and data security. For instance, startups and small clinics might prefer a cloud-based solution like Suki for simplicity, while large hospitals may benefit from comprehensive suites like IBM Watson Health that offer advanced analytics and automation.
The cost-benefit analysis also plays a crucial role. While some AI tools require significant upfront investments, they often yield long-term savings by reducing labor costs and improving operational efficiency. Doctors should consider scalability—ensuring that the tool can adapt as their practice grows or as new healthcare technologies evolve. Consulting with an IT specialist can further simplify the implementation process.
Ultimately, the right AI solution should complement your workflow rather than complicate it. Testing multiple platforms through free trials or demos is a practical way to identify which system aligns best with clinical goals. With thoughtful selection, doctors can integrate AI seamlessly and unlock new levels of productivity, patient satisfaction, and work-life balance.
